In First Tender Under PARF Cuts, Category B COE Falls Below Category A

The tender reflects the first registrations under sharply reduced PARF rebates.

Overview

  • Category B premiums fell 5.3% to S$105,001, slipping below Category A at S$106,501 for the first time since 2018.
  • Open category COEs declined 2.7% to S$112,890, motorcycle premiums fell to S$7,989, and commercial vehicle COEs edged up to S$74,999.
  • This exercise drew 5,066 bids for 3,183 available COEs, indicating firm demand across segments.
  • The February–April COE supply is set at 18,824, down from 18,984 in the prior quarter, marking the first quarterly drop since 2022.
  • Analysts say reduced PARF rebates could steer buyers toward EVs and strengthen the used-car market, with dealers reporting some cancellations for high-end models.
